Abstract

We compute some nondecoupling effects in the standard model, such as the $\ensuremath{\rho}$ parameter, to all orders in the coupling constant expansion. We analyze their large order behavior and explicitly show how they are related to the nonperturbative cutoff dependence of these nondecoupling effects due to the triviality of the theory.
